php如何调用服务器图片上传,javascript - 我把图片上传到服务器,不知道怎么在浏览器访问这张图片...

照片

pz.png拍摄照片

pz.png选择照片

照片预览:

暂无照片

清空照片

上传

php-weizijiaocheng-342084.html

bVFY5P?w=709&h=349

回复内容:

照片

pz.png拍摄照片

pz.png选择照片

照片预览:

暂无照片

清空照片

上传

php-weizijiaocheng-342084.html

bVFY5P?w=709&h=349

在php(服务端)返回上传成功后的路径给浏览器(客服端)

做图片预览的话,服务器端上传成功之后返回前端一个图片的地址,前端再将图片显示出来

这样可以在浏览器生成图片的地址提前预览 不需要等到服务器返回地址

function getObjectURL(file) {

var url = null;

if (window.createObjectURL != undefined) { // ie

url = window.createObjectURL(file);

} else if (window.URL != undefined) { // 火狐

url = window.URL.createObjectURL(file);

} else if (window.webkitURL != undefined) { // 谷歌

url = window.webkitURL.createObjectURL(file);

}

return url;

}

图片上传成功后,需要后端返回成功信息。

具体要和后端商量。

看API接口文档,返回什么参数。需要用到什么,就和后端沟通。

将图片路径存到数据库里面,再读取出来

一般都是后端把路径返回前端,你们后端要闹哪样

一般都是后端生成生给你一个URL的,你问下response回来是什么打出来看看,或者直接问后端的开发人员

通过上传接口上传图片,通常接口会返回相关数据,比如:

{data:{status:1,imgPath:"/xxx/xx.png"}}

status 上传的状态(上传成功,上传不成功),imgPath上传成功通常会给出访问图片的地址。

通过返回的图片地址就可访问图片了

本文原创发布php中文网,转载请注明出处,感谢您的尊重!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值